Etymology of the English word rusk

the English word rusk
derived from the Spanish word rosca
derived from the Latin root *rotisca
derived from the Latin word rota (wheel)
derived from the Proto-Indo-European root *ret-

Date

The earliest known usage of rusk in English dates from the 16th century.
